在这个数字化时代,小程序因其轻量、便捷的特性,已经成为企业和开发者喜爱的应用形式。而华为云作为国内领先的云服务提供商,其稳定、高效的服务器资源更是受到广大开发者的青睐。今天,我们就来聊聊如何轻松上手,高效连接华为云服务器。
一、准备工作
在开始之前,我们需要做好以下准备工作:
- 注册华为云账号:登录华为云官网(https://console.huaweicloud.com/),注册并登录您的华为云账号。
- 开通云服务器:在华为云控制台中,选择“云服务器ECS”,按照指引开通一个云服务器实例。
- 获取云服务器公网IP:开通成功后,在云服务器详情页中找到公网IP地址。
- 配置安全组:为了保障服务器安全,需要配置安全组规则,允许来自小程序的访问。
二、小程序端连接
接下来,我们将在小程序端实现与华为云服务器的连接。
1. 配置小程序环境
- 创建小程序:在微信开发者工具中创建一个新的小程序项目。
- 配置云开发环境:选择“云开发环境”并填写云开发环境ID,获取AppID和AppSecret。
2. 编写连接代码
以下是使用Node.js编写的连接华为云服务器示例代码:
const http = require('http');
// 云服务器公网IP
const serverIp = '您的云服务器公网IP';
// 云服务器端口号
const serverPort = 80;
// 发起HTTP请求
http.get(`http://${serverIp}:${serverPort}`, (res) => {
let data = '';
res.on('data', (chunk) => {
data += chunk;
});
res.on('end', () => {
console.log('连接成功,服务器响应内容:', data);
});
}).on('error', (err) => {
console.error('连接失败:', err);
});
3. 调试与运行
- 调试:在微信开发者工具中运行小程序,查看控制台输出结果。
- 运行:将小程序部署到线上,即可实现与华为云服务器的连接。
三、注意事项
- 安全组配置:确保云服务器安全组规则允许来自小程序的访问。
- 服务器性能:根据实际需求,合理配置云服务器实例规格,避免性能瓶颈。
- 网络延迟:华为云服务器遍布全球,根据实际需求选择合适的地域,降低网络延迟。
通过以上步骤,您就可以轻松上手,高效连接华为云服务器了。祝您开发顺利!
